**Specific Prostate Cancer Treatment Options**

The hospitals near 41055 offer a range of prostate cancer treatment options.

**Surgery:** Robotic-assisted prostatectomy is a common surgical approach. All major hospitals offer this minimally invasive procedure.

**Radiation Therapy:** External beam radiation therapy and brachytherapy (internal radiation) are available. The specific types and technologies offered vary by hospital.

**Hormone Therapy:** This is a common treatment for advanced prostate cancer.

**Chemotherapy:** Chemotherapy is used in certain cases.

**Clinical Trials:** UCMC, being a major academic center, often has clinical trials available, offering patients access to experimental treatments.
